1 urbanisation des systèmes d'information - henry boccon-gibod urbanisation des si module 2...

16
1 Urbanisation des Systèmes d'Information - Henry Boccon-Gib od Urbanisation des SI Module 2 les années quatre-vingt huit à quatre- vingt douze

Upload: acelin-jolivet

Post on 03-Apr-2015

112 views

Category:

Documents


1 download

TRANSCRIPT

Page 1: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

1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Urbanisation des SI

Module 2les années

quatre-vingt huit à quatre-vingt douze

Page 2: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

2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Résumé de l’épisode précédent : jusqu’aux années 1980 …

• De multiples machines à traiter de l’information ont précédé nos ordinateurs…• Chacune vise à résoudre à sa façon une préoccupation de productivité

• Nos ordinateurs actuels sont fondés sur le principe de la machine de Türing • qui n’est pas le seul possible,• dont le caractère séquentiel est compensé par de grandes fréquences d’horloge.

• Nos cerveaux ne sont pas des machines de Türing• ils ont une fréquence d’horloge relativement basse : de l’ordre de 40Hz• ils ont des architectures coopératives, massivement parallèles .

• Les premiers grands ordinateurs servent des utilisations indépendantes.• Leurs architectures sont diverses, spécifiques à leur marché.• Les langages sont multiples, adaptés aux préoccupations qu’ils servent.

• Les organisations humaines ne sont guères affectées. • Les métiers s’informatisent en restant cloisonnés.• Elles continuent d’échanger essentiellement du papier,

– un peu plus vite,

– de contenus un peu plus efficaces.

• L’établissement de dépendances entre applications modifiera le modèle…• Qui se rapprochera (un peu) de celui de notre cerveau

Page 3: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

3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Plan de l'exposé

• Des Problématique de systèmes informatiques bâtis par agrégation successives

– Le phénomène constant de prolifération informatique : Préoccupation Application Site Web

– Les préoccupations de coopération entre applications– Exemple Industriel

• Démarches de centralisation – Tentatives de réduction de complexité– Diagnostics sur les écueils rencontrés

• Fonction d’applications pour la préoccupation d’intégration– Identification des concepts fondamentaux intangibles des préoccupations de

bonne gestion de toute information– Les fonctionnalités de la gestion de données techniques.– Les balbutiements de démarches d’urbanisation

Page 4: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

4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Au début de l'informatisation des entreprises

• Les démarches d'informatisation des activités sont indépendantes.

• Elles visent à faciliter et améliorer la production de documents.

• Les typologies de documents évoluent peu.

• Les échanges d'informations entre métiers s'effectuent via des documents imprimés, signés.

• La compréhension mutuelle est en partie fondée sur des connaissances partagées implicites, non formalisées.

• Les modalités de fonctionnement des organisations restent inchangées.

• L'informatisation reste centralisée dans des centres de calcul de gestion ou scientifiques jusqu'au début des années 80.

• L'informatisation se décentralise et prolifère avec la micro-informatique.

Page 5: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

5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

La boîte de Pandore…

• …S’entrouvre avec le premier interface entre 2 applications, avec• interprétation automatique de données en sortie,• rédaction de jeux de données en entrée• Exemples :

– maillage d’une pièce mécanique en vue du calcul de simulation de son comportement

– extraction et traitements de nomenclatures

– Les difficultés émergent immédiatement :• tout interface ainsi réalisé intègre implicitement la connaissance de deux modèles• tout interface doit être revu à chaque évolution de l’un des modèles • potentiellement n(n-1)/2 développements• les interfaces réalisés ne qualifient pas les données échangées.

– L’ordonnancement des activités d’échange est une préoccupation nouvelle.

• …Se répand avec la prolifération des ordinateurs– La réplication des données d’un ordinateur à l’autre génère de nouveaux

problèmes de qualité.

Page 6: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

6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Systèmes Informatiques Gordiens

• Livrés à eux mêmes les acteurs exploitant un système informatique tendent à multiplier les interfaces, avec des difficultés inhérentes à :

– La maîtrise de l’ordre des gestes

– L’évolution des applications

– Les choix de progiciels

– L’évolution des interfaces

– La cohérence des données

– La prolifération de l’infrastructure matérielle

– La signification des informations échangées

– La qualité des données répliquées

Page 7: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

7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Émergence de préoccupations d’échanges

• Alors que Internet n’est encore qu’un protocole (TCP/IP) peu connu, la préoccupation d’intégration des données techniques apparaît dans les bureaux d’études.

– Elle fait suite à l’informatisation des métiers d’études• par des outils de conception assistée, plans, modèles 3D, schémas, qui se

décentralisent sur des stations de travail

– Elle fait suite aux préoccupations anciennes de coordination de l’élaboration des documents d’étude

• Plans et Schémas, Nomenclatures, Notices…

– Toute préoccupation suscite le développement d’une application• On en attend la réduction des itérations et des incohérences

Page 8: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

8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Approche par l’exemple : l’ingénierie d’installations industrielles

• Un domaine d’activité ancienne, antérieur à son informatisation• Est le domaine des industries « de procédé »

– pétrole, chimie, pharmacies, énergie électrique etc.

• Fait coopérer de multiples métiers autour de mêmes objets :– définition du rôle des pièces et de leur performances et de leurs configuration

d’utilisation : production de schémas de procédé et de textes de spécifications

– définition schématique des réseaux d’équipements• Diagrammes mécaniques et de fluides• Diagrammes de commande

– définition de la géométrie de chaque équipement matériel– définition de la géométrie de l’assemblage, étude cinématique– validations par calcul de simulation du procédé, de la tenue physique des

équipements et de leurs installations – spécification des achats de pièces– planification des tâches de fabrication et d’installation– rédaction de descriptifs techniques…

Page 9: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

9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Exemples de diversité d'informatisation de métiers d'ingénierie

Page 10: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

10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Approche par l’exemple : l’exploitation d’installations industrielles

• Fait coopérer de multiples métiers des préoccupations croisées– Conduite de l’installation par le système informatique industriel,

• Problématiques spécifiques au « temps réel »

– Planification, • de la production et des arrêts, • des essais périodiques, • de la maintenance préventive et corrective.

– Établissement de procédures, • Gammes d’essai périodique et de maintenance préventives.

– Études de manutention,– Approvisionnements des matériels,– Collecte de retour d’expérience, – Suivi des règles environnementales et de sécurité,– Études et planification de modifications,– …

Page 11: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

Urbanisation des Systèmes d'Information - Henry Boccon-Gibod 11

Urbanisation de Système d'Information

La "base de données commune"

Page 12: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

12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Apparition d’un concept commercialement séduisant

• Réduire la complexité, de n(n-1)/2 à 2n interfaces

Page 13: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

13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

La boîte de Pandore…

• …se déverse dans une base de données « centrale »– Avec des progrès obtenus par:

• la réduction des interfaces à développer ( potentiellement de n(n-1)/2 à n ?) • l’amorce de modèles de données échangées commun

– Avec des difficultés liées aux:• problématiques difficiles à maîtriser :

– Spécifications du ou des modèles de données communs ;

– Alignement des sémantiques en usages dans les métiers

– Tentation de la juxtaposition des modèles.

• charges de travail de développements et de maintenance d’interfaces sui generis• fonctions redondantes avec des progiciels applicatifs • qualités douteuses des données persistantes dans ce qui est utilisé comme un

« presse-papier »• tentations de développements propriétaires d’applications décisionnelles

Page 14: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

14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Diagnostic

• Les retours des premières expériences d’intégration sont décevants :– Défaut de maîtrise de la nature des informations échangées :

• La vie des données et des documents n’est pas corrélée • La base commune tend à implémenter l’union des expressions de données des

applications qui s’y déversent,– Défaut de cohérence

• Réplications non maîtrisées des données entre base centrale et applications• Redondances d’informations incohérentes entre elles,• Incidences non maîtrisées des Itérations d’études

– Défauts de coopération entre métiers• Problématiques humaines de collaboration, incompréhensions

– Coûts de qualité élevée• Procédures de vérification manuelles

• La nécessité émerge, de traiter ces défauts– quelques événements majeurs provoquent des prises de conscience– de nouvelles préoccupations ? de nouvelles applications !

Page 15: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

15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Quelle application pour cette nouvelle préoccupation ?

• Une démarche d’analyse fonctionnelle :– Analyse fonctionnelle

• Du ou des produits de l'entreprise

• Des activités nécessitées par ces produits

– Expérience des pratiques antérieures• Fonctionnalités des gestions manuelles de documents

• Démarches Qualité

– Identification et séparation de rôles• Les faits et les gestes

• Les Informations abstraites et concrètes ?

Page 16: 1 Urbanisation des Systèmes d'Information - Henry Boccon-Gibod Urbanisation des SI Module 2 les années quatre-vingt huit à quatre-vingt douze

16Urbanisation des Systèmes d'Information - Henry Boccon-Gibod

Formalisation de fondamentaux

Les anciennes notions de gestion de documents techniques préfigurent les nouvelles démarches d’urbanisation :

– L'analyse fonctionnelle• Des produits et des activités induites

– Les Espaces éditoriaux et leurs acteurs• de travail, de validation, de publication

– Les Cycles de vie• des données et des documents

– Les Configurations• de version et de variantes de données et documents

– Les Applicabilités• d’ensembles d’informations et documents à un objectif donné

– Les Processus• d’élaboration et de circulation des données et documents

– Les représentations explicites de Classes, d’Instances et d’Occurrences

• Porteuses d’informations, abstraites puis concrètes– L’expression d’informations en  "intention" et en "extension"